Udupi, Dakshina Kannada receive good rainfall


Daijiworld Media Nertwork – Udupi/Mangaluru

Udupi/Mangaluru, Aug 20: Rain intensified across the district, with heavy showers reported in several areas on Wednesday.

The district received good rainfall in the morning, followed by moderate showers. Heavy rain lashed several areas after noon, with rainwater flowing onto roads and disrupting vehicular movement.

Udupi city, Manipal, Hiriyadka, Alevoor, Malpe and Udyavar, along with Kundapur, Byndoor, Brahmavar, Kaup, Hebri and Karkala taluks, received good rainfall throughout the day.

Strong winds accompanying the rain on Wednesday afternoon damaged electricity lines at several places across the district, disrupting power supply.

In some parts of Eshwaranagar in Manipal, problems with electricity lines caused the power supply to trip immediately after being restored. MESCOM personnel were working to rectify the issue.

Several parts of the district also received good rainfall on Tuesday night. A cattle shed belonging to Parvathi Shetty of Navunda village in Byndoor taluk was partially damaged.

Dakshina Kannada district also received rain on Wednesday. Rain that began in Mangaluru city in the early morning continued heavily until around 10 am. It then eased briefly, with intermittent showers reported later.

Intermittent rain was also recorded across the district, including in Sullia, Bantwal, Beltangady, Kadaba, Puttur, Mulki and Moodbidri.

According to the India Meteorological Department forecast, a yellow alert has been issued for August 20, with good rainfall likely.
